[prev in list] [next in list] [prev in thread] [next in thread] 

List:       kde-commits
Subject:    [dolphin] src: Fix window / tab caption in search mode
From:       Kai Uwe Broulik <null () kde ! org>
Date:       2018-09-27 10:56:33
Message-ID: E1g5TyD-0001Ei-Q8 () code ! kde ! org
[Download RAW message or body]

Git commit 0483b8a77f859b8466e2bffe669698ec81663640 by Kai Uwe Broulik.
Committed on 27/09/2018 at 10:56.
Pushed by broulik into branch 'master'.

Fix window / tab caption in search mode

A search URL is never local, so this part of the code was never reached, resulting in \
raw baloosearch or filenamesearch URLs showing up as window and tab title

Differential Revision: https://phabricator.kde.org/D15772

M  +9    -8    src/dolphinviewcontainer.cpp

https://commits.kde.org/dolphin/0483b8a77f859b8466e2bffe669698ec81663640

diff --git a/src/dolphinviewcontainer.cpp b/src/dolphinviewcontainer.cpp
index f747d442ee..71a1ae872f 100644
--- a/src/dolphinviewcontainer.cpp
+++ b/src/dolphinviewcontainer.cpp
@@ -425,6 +425,15 @@ QString DolphinViewContainer::caption() const
     if (!matchedPlaces.isEmpty()) {
         return placesModel->text(matchedPlaces.first());
     }
+
+    if (isSearchModeEnabled()) {
+        if (currentSearchText().isEmpty()){
+            return i18n("Search");
+        } else {
+            return i18n("Search for %1", currentSearchText());
+        }
+    }
+
     if (!url().isLocalFile()) {
         QUrl adjustedUrl = url().adjusted(QUrl::StripTrailingSlash);
         QString caption;
@@ -445,14 +454,6 @@ QString DolphinViewContainer::caption() const
         fileName = '/';
     }
 
-    if (isSearchModeEnabled()) {
-        if(currentSearchText().isEmpty()){
-            return i18n("Search");
-        } else {
-            return i18n("Search for %1", currentSearchText());
-        }
-    }
-
     return fileName;
 }
 


[prev in list] [next in list] [prev in thread] [next in thread] 

Configure | About | News | Add a list | Sponsored by KoreLogic